Arnot, Pennsylvania Climate Data

Arnot, Pennsylvania has a Humid Continental Mild Summer, Wet All Year climate (Köppen classification: Dfb). Average annual temperatures range from 2 °C (low) to 13.6 °C (high). Annual precipitation averages 1022.4 Millimeters. Arnot is located in USDA Plant Hardiness Zone 6a. The growing season typically runs from the last frost around May 21 - May 31 through the first frost around Sep. 21 - Sep. 30.

Monthly Average Climate Data for Arnot, Pennsylvania

Average monthly temperatures and precipitation Switch to Fahrenheit
MonthAvg. LowAvg. HighAvg. Precip
January-9.7 °C-0.3 °C70.87 mm
February-9.4 °C1.1 °C54.61 mm
March-5.4 °C5.7 °C75.44 mm
April0.3 °C13.4 °C89.15 mm
May6.7 °C19.8 °C87.12 mm
June11.4 °C24.1 °C100.58 mm
July13.7 °C26.5 °C100.33 mm
August12.8 °C25.6 °C93.47 mm
September8.8 °C21.8 °C107.7 mm
October2.9 °C15.2 °C95.76 mm
November-1.6 °C8.1 °C72.64 mm
December-6.1 °C2.1 °C74.68 mm
Annual2 °C13.6 °C1022.35 mm
